Potosi WI Economic Profile

Potosi, Wisconsin,  is located close to the Mississippi River. The “Twin Cities” of Potosi (population 688) and Tennyson (population 355) are located only 20 minutes from Dubuque, Iowa, to which some residents commute daily to work.

The non-profit Potosi Brewery Foundation has fully restored the historic Potosi Brewery landmark into a microbrewery, restaurant, gift shop, National Brewery Museum and Great River Road Interpretive Center.

Good roads, utilities, and an excellent school system make Potosi/Tennyson a great place to live, work, and enjoy life.

Tax Rates

Manufacturing machinery, equipment & inventories are EXEMPT in Wisconsin (before Lottery Credit)

  • Corporate Income (Wisconsin): 7.9% Flat
  • Sales (Wis.): 5.5%
  • 2020 Property: $22.10/$1,000

Utilities

Electrical

  • Supplied by: Alliant Energy Utilities
  • Scenic Rivers Energy

Natural Gas

  • Supplied by: Local companies

Water

  • Supplied by: Potosi/Tennyson Municipal
  • Source: Three Ground Wells
  • Max. Pumping Capacity: 0.92 MG/D
  • Peak Daily Use: 0.12 MG/D
  • Storage Capacity: 175,000 gal.

Sanitary Sewer

  • Supplied by: Potosi/Tennyson Sewer Comm.
  • System Type: Secondary Activated Sludge
  • Design Capacity: 1 MG/D
  • Avg. Daily Use: 185,000 G/D

Telecommunications

  • Supplied by: Farmers Telephone Company
  • Digital Service: Yes
  • Special Services: Fiber Optics, ISDN, Centrex, Voice Mail, Paging

Transportation

Air Service

  • Dubuque Regional Airport (24 miles):
  • Dane County Regional Airport, Madison (90 miles)
  • Local Airport: Platteville Municipal Airport (16 miles)

Highways

  • Nearest Interstate: I-90/94, Distance: 85 miles
  • Next Nearest Interstate: I-80, Distance: 100 miles
  • U.S. Highways: US-18, 20, 61 & 151 (4-lane)
  • State Highways: 133

Rail Service

  • Burlington Northern Main Line, Dubuque IA (18 miles)

Barge / Port

  • Facilities available at Dubuque IA (18 miles)
